Thermophoretic forces in between the fuel and floor lining are tremendously here depending on the burning routine from the fire. In the early levels of a fire and thru gas-managed problems, the production of the incomplete combustion byproducts (HCN, CO, UHCs) is usually small. The output will increase substantially as being the compartment fire gets to be air flow-confined. The higher temperatures and better velocities of smoke cause better selection of soot deposits to type in specified locations inside the compartment. Since the temperatures are better within the room of origin it is expected that an higher layer will likely be affecting Those people surfaces greater in elevation. Conversely, given that the smoke moves clear of the home of origin the temperatures will reduce, which results in the smoke to descend in the compartment resulting in lighter soot to deposit throughout the full elevation of wall surfaces.
